This video tutorial explains how to write exponential equations of the form y = ab^x using a table of values. It covers identifying the initial value 'a' when x is zero and determining the growth or decay factor 'b' by analyzing the multiplier between consecutive values. The tutorial provides examples and practice problems to reinforce the concepts, guiding viewers through the process of formulating the exponential equation and verifying their solutions.
